Boot Scooters

Boot scooters are a kind of mobility scooter that can be folded or dismantled for transportation in the back of a car. They are usually smaller and less expensive than mobility scooters that are road-legal.

green-power-mobility-super-lightweight-electric-boot-scooter-easy-folding-usb-port-led-light-1312.jpgThere are many different models of boot scooters available so it's crucial to choose one that's right for you. When choosing one you should take into consideration the following factors to take into consideration:

Foldable

Whether you are going on your next camping trip, vacation or just want to take a trip to the store, a folding mobility scooter can ease your travel. Because of their lightweight design they are simple to transport and can easily be stored to transport in a car, Arlen Nizo train or plane.

Boot scooters can be an excellent option for those who need a transportation aid similar to a wheelchair. They are typically used on roads and are available in four or three-wheel models.

They have a great turning radius, making them easy to maneuver through small spaces such as shopping centers or airports as well as parks. Based on the model, they can also be broken down into parts that are easy to reassemble. They are perfect for carrying in a bag or on trains or buses.

Some scooters fold up electronically with the press of a button. This means that you don't need to carry them out of your vehicle or take them apart when you're ready to use them again. Some scooters require that you unfold them manually, Arlennizo.Top which can be somewhat difficult for those who are weak and have limited mobility.

When choosing a folding scooter, weight is a key factor that must be kept in mind. The lighter the scooter is more compact, the better it will be in terms of portability as well as speed.

The scooter should be light enough to be able to lift it into the trunk of your car without the need for the power lift. Some models even fold into a suitcase-style design which you can carry with for transporting luggage around swiftly and efficiently.

However most folding scooters weigh between 34- to 83-pounds which can make it challenging for some users to get them into the trunk of their vehicle. A vehicle hoist can be employed to lift the device into place.

As with all mobility aids, weight plays a significant part in a scooter's ability to be able to move long distances. This is why it is essential to select an electric scooter that is light without compromising durability and safety.

Lightweight

These compact boot scooters are also known as mobility scooters that can be carried around or folding mobility scooters and are perfect for quick local trips. They can fold up in less than 30 seconds and fit into the majority of car boot spaces. They are also very easy to carry on public transport, such as for a trip to the doctor or the supermarket.

They are perfect for people who want to travel more and are unable to move because of age or disability. They are also simple to carry and dismantle making them ideal to store between use.

The majority of scooters with lightweights have three wheels. This is less heavy than models that have four wheels. This lets them be maneuvered through tighter spaces which makes it easier to navigate narrow paths and around corners. However three wheel scooters aren't always as solid as four wheel models and can be susceptible to falling over on steep slopes or when turning quickly.

Certain models come with a tiller that is a great option for those who want an extra hands-on method to operate their scooter. You can adjust the angle of your seat and the speed of your scooter.

There are also a variety of aspects to consider when choosing a scooter, including comfort and battery type. Choose a scooter that has a comfortable, adjustable seat that is suited to your body size and weight.

Check the weight of the scooter, because this could have a huge impact on how easy it is for you to carry. It may be difficult to get the scooter in the trunk of your car if it is too heavy. You may also need the assistance of a second person to assist you in transporting it, especially if it is too bulky.

Some scooters are constructed with lightweight materials, such as aircraft-grade aluminum.
